Notice Description

Teesside University's telephony services are primarily based upon two platforms: *Unify iSDX telephone system supporting approximately 2,000 telephones. *Microsoft Skype for Business (SfB) solution supporting approximately 200 telephones. Additionally, the University has invested in Microsoft Teams for their Unified Communication requirements for staff and students, supporting 800 academic staff and 4000 students. A recent assessment was completed on the risks associated with the continued use of its aging iSDX system. Accordingly, it is necessary for the University to commence a process to remove the dependency upon these systems. The University now wishes to appoint a supplier to assist with the implementation of its telephone service including: *The Provision of a replacement voice, associated applications and services to support between 1,320 and 2,200 users. The balance of users will use Microsoft Teams for their telephony requirements (these will be the more agile users). To accommodate the above, the proposed solution shall be designed to support all 2,200 users - but user licensing shall initially be provided for 1,320 (60%) of users. The Bidder shall base support pricing upon a three year contract period with two optional one year extensions (i.e. 3 + 1 + 1) and then indefinitely on a 12 month basis. Additional information: The contracting authority considers that this contract may be suitable for economic operators that are small or medium enterprises (SMEs). However, any selection of tenderers will be based solely on the criteria set out for the procurement.
